The educative dimension of the social fight for health in the Movement of Peasant Women and the political-pedagogical challenges for a popular education in health

This paper presents some reflections and apprenticeships based on an investigation of the Movement of Peasant Women's fight for health, through the analysis of observations, reports, documents, life stories and interviews made with women who participate in this organization. It unveils the bases that support and found the emergency of the fight for health in this organization and the educative, political and therapeutic dimension expressed in it. It presents the political-pedagogic challenges for the popular education in health, which emerge from this experience.
